Hmpf, one more.  If one proc does a wait_on_buffer while another does
discard_buffer, bh->b_bdev might be null by the time __wait_on_buffer
uses it.  

Someone hit this with reiserfs, but it should be possible to trigger
anywhere.

-chris

Index: linux.t/fs/buffer.c
===================================================================
--- linux.t.orig/fs/buffer.c	2004-03-15 15:05:38.000000000 -0500
+++ linux.t/fs/buffer.c	2004-03-15 16:49:17.000000000 -0500
@@ -132,7 +132,11 @@ void __wait_on_buffer(struct buffer_head
 	do {
 		prepare_to_wait(wqh, &wait, TASK_UNINTERRUPTIBLE);
 		if (buffer_locked(bh)) {
-			blk_run_address_space(bh->b_bdev->bd_inode->i_mapping);
+			struct block_device *bd;
+			smp_mb();
+			bd = bh->b_bdev;
+			if (bd)
+				blk_run_address_space(bd->bd_inode->i_mapping);
 			io_schedule();
 		}
 	} while (buffer_locked(bh));
